State of California
AIR RESOURCES BOARD
Notice of Public Availability of Modified Text
PUBLIC HEARING TO CONSIDER A PROPOSAL TO ESTABLISH A DISTRIBUTED GENERATION CERTIFICATION PROGRAM
Public Hearing Date: November 15, 2001
Public Availability Date: March 11, 2002
Deadline for Public Comment: March 27, 2002
At a public hearing on November 15, 2001, the Air Resources Board ("Board" or "ARB") considered
a proposal to establish a distributed generation certification program for electrical generation technologies that
are exempt from air pollution control and air quality management districts' permitting requirements (sections 94200-94214,
title 17, California Code of Regulations (CCR)). The proposed distributed generation certification program is described
in detail in the Initial Statement of Reasons (ISOR) which was released to the public on
September 28, 2001, and can be accessed at http://www.arb.ca.gov/regact/dg01/dg01.htm.
At the hearing, the staff presented, and the Board approved, modifications to the originally proposed language
to address minor clarifications and to respond to comments received since the ISOR was published. These modifications
include:
· Add minor clarification language to sections 94200, 94201, 94202, and 94204;
· Modify section 94203 to clarify language and to eliminate the 75 percent minimum average efficiency requirement
for the 2007 standard; and
· Modify section 94207 to clarify language, correct the reference for an electric meter calibration method,
and change the formula for averaging the emission testing results.
Attached to this notice is Board Resolution 01-49 (Enclosure 1), which approves the regulatory action. The text
of the modified regulatory language is appended to this notice as Enclosure 2. Deletions to the originally proposed
language are shown in strike out and additions to the originally proposed language are underlined.
In accordance with section 11346.8 of the Government Code, the Board directed the Executive Officer to adopt sections
94200-94214, title 17, CCR, after making the modified language available to the public for comment for a period
of at least 15 days, provided the Executive Officer consider such written comments as may be submitted during this
period, make such modifications as may be appropriate in light of the comments received, and present the regulations
to the Board for further consideration, if warranted.
